This is a repository consisting of some analysis and representation of data over the IPL Data set available on kaggle https://www.kaggle.com/manasgarg/ipl
Install 'requirements.txt' if you want to use this project.
At first, i transformed these data files from raw csv format to a data structure in a format suitable for plotting with matplotlib.
I have covered basic analysis of Ipl during 2008 - 2017 as :
- Compute and Plot the number of matches played per season of all the seasons in IPL [2008-2017].
- Compute and Plot a stacked bar chart of matches won of all teams over all the seasons of IPL [2008-2017].
- Compute and Plot the extra runs conceded per team for season 2016.
- Compute and plot the top economical bowlers for season 2015.
- Compute and Plot stacked bar chart for total number of matches won over toss decision as bat/field over all the seasons [2008-2017]
